On the Chelsea website today;
STATEMENT ON MOMENTS OF RESPECT
Posted on: Sun 15 Apr 2012
Chelsea Football Club is extremely disappointed that a very small minority of fans embarrassed the club today by not honouring the moment's silence before kick-off.
Chelsea FC believes all moments of respect should be honoured and today we pay our full respects to all those that suffered as a result of the Hillsborough disaster 23 years ago.
